[Guida] Soluzione Logout MyBB 1.2.1x
Autore Messaggio
murdercode Offline
Utente
***

Messaggi: 222
Registrato: May 2007
Reputazione: 9
Versione:
Messaggio: #1
[Guida] Soluzione Logout MyBB 1.2.1x
Potrebbe succedere che , dopo un'aggiornamento di mybb , non riusciate più a fare il logout dalla vostra board .
Il messaggio che stampa il sistema è questo
Citazione:Il tuo ID utente non può essere verificato per la disconnessione. Questo può succedere perché uno Javascript maligno sta tentando di disconnetterti automaticamente. Se intendi disconnetterti, clicca sul pulsante Logout nel menù superiore.
Questo problema nasce dalla non compatibilità di alcuni componenti del template con le nuove versioni del template .
I metodi per risolvere questo problema è :
  1. Trovare una versione del template aggiornata alla versione del MYBB
  2. Modificare a mano i file del template


Mentre per il primo metodo dovete recarvi dal team sviluppatore , qui si spiega come risolvere il problema manualmente , basta spenderci solo 5 minuti .

Prima di tutto loggatevi come amministratori nel pannello admin e andate su Modifica/Elimina del menù Template .
Espandete il vostro template cosicchè avrete tutto un elenco delle pagine che compongono il layout del vostro forum .

Modificate header_welcomeblock_member e trovate
Codice:
<a href="{$mybb->settings['bburl']}/member.php?action=logout&amp;uid={$mybb->user['uid']}">{$lang->welcome_logout}</a>
quindi sostituitelo con
Codice:
<a href="{$mybb->settings['bburl']}/member.php?action=logout&amp;uid={$mybb->user['uid']}&amp;logoutkey={$mybb->user['logoutkey']}">{$lang->welcome_logout}</a>

ora modificate changeuserbox e trovate
Codice:
<a href="member.php?action=logout&amp;uid={$mybb->user['uid']}">{$lang->change_user}</a>
quindi sostituitelo con
Codice:
<a href="member.php?action=logout&amp;uid={$mybb->user['uid']}&amp;logoutkey={$mybb->user['logoutkey']}">{$lang->change_user}</a>

infine modificate Pagina Iniziale Template => index_logoutlink e trovate
Codice:
<a href="member.php?action=logout&amp;uid={$mybb->user['uid']}">{$lang->index_logout}</a>
modificandolo con
Codice:
<a href="member.php?action=logout&amp;uid={$mybb->user['uid']}&amp;logoutkey={$mybb->user['logoutkey']}">{$lang->index_logout}</a>

Ovviamente salvate ogni volta che modificate i template , altrimenti non avete risolto nulla Wink

Se avete problemi postate pure Smile

30-01-2008 02:24
Trova tutti i messaggi di questo utente
Diabolik Offline
Utente
***

Messaggi: 155
Registrato: Jan 2007
Reputazione: 3
Versione:
Messaggio: #2
RE: [Guida] Soluzione Logout MyBB 1.2.1x
Ottima guida, grazie ! Wink
11-03-2008 16:03
Visita il sito web di questo utente Trova tutti i messaggi di questo utente
maximum92 Offline
Novizio
*

Messaggi: 13
Registrato: Dec 2007
Reputazione: 0
Versione:
Messaggio: #3
RE: [Guida] Soluzione Logout MyBB 1.2.1x
Grazie tantissime murdercode! Smile Finalmente il mio nuovo Forum fa fare anche il Logout! Wink

Ciao da Max Biggrin

[Immagine: AnonymUserbar.png]
22-06-2008 23:04
Visita il sito web di questo utente Trova tutti i messaggi di questo utente
murdercode Offline
Utente
***

Messaggi: 222
Registrato: May 2007
Reputazione: 9
Versione:
Messaggio: #4
RE: [Guida] Soluzione Logout MyBB 1.2.1x
Cool dovere

23-06-2008 01:02
Trova tutti i messaggi di questo utente
paolo66 Offline
Utente giovane
**

Messaggi: 27
Registrato: Jul 2008
Reputazione: 0
Versione:
Messaggio: #5
RE: [Guida] Soluzione Logout MyBB 1.2.1x
Eseguito sul tema Plix
ho lavorato direttamente sul file Plix-theme.xml in locale poi l'ho importato e ora funziona perfettamente anche a me grande grazie
06-07-2008 18:48
Trova tutti i messaggi di questo utente


Vai al forum:


Utente(i) che stanno guardando questa discussione: 1 Ospite(i)